Swapping the homegrown queue in Relayline for the Duskhopper broker. The old dispatcher loses jobs on restart and has no retry semantics. This change touches shipping-critical paths, so flag it in the release notes for Brindlewood rollout. Migration is one-way; rollback means replaying the dead-letter log. The new worker pool uses the following tuning constants.

tuning table, kawep-tawif:
CAPS = {
    "olidor": 80,
    "belion": 7,
    "quenys": 225,
    "druox": 839,
    "fraath": 482,
}

## Build Provenance — Sproutline Scheduler

This page documents how the Sproutline plant-watering scheduler proves which build is running in each greenhouse node. Every deploy embeds the commit, the builder host, and the pipeline run into a signed manifest, which the node verifies before accepting watering schedules. As a new contractor, always confirm the manifest before editing timing rules, since unsigned builds silently drop schedules. The current verified build for the Dunmere fleet is recorded directly below.

session token of kagup-hahaf = htk3_2b8

Forward contracts would be layered monthly to avoid timing concentration. The estimated cost of the programme is within the approved treasury envelope, though it compresses margin by roughly half a point. Unhedged exposure remains acceptable under current stress scenarios. The strategic considerations informing this recommendation appear immediately below.

confidential, kahog-bawif: The northern region missed its Pramir quota by 20.0 percent last quarter. Casaxek Freight plans to lower the Fraion list price by 41.5 percent in December. The finance team signed off on a budget of $236.4 million for Project Druius. The renewal with Fenysix Partners closes at $91.3 million a year, 2.1 percent below the last contract.

TICKET #4412 — Breaker misconfig, Quillward staging

The circuit breaker for the upstream Fenley Rates API is tripping instantly. Root cause: staging env copied from the old Dorset cluster, so `BREAKER_THRESHOLD` is 0 and the upstream credential is missing entirely. Every call half-opens, fails auth, and re-trips. Fix: set threshold to 5, timeout to 30s, and restore the upstream credential in the service env file. Do not restart until both are in place. The env file needs the following line added:

sealed setting: COURIER_KEY5=83401